Prelube 2000™ Cable Blowing Lubricant

DESCRIPTION

Polywater® CGL is a slow-drying gel cable pulling lubricant that leaves a thin, slippery film that retains its lubricity for months after use. Polywater CGL does not sustain flame when used with fire-retardant cables and systems. Its dried residue is nonconductive and noncombustible. Ideal for fiber optic, copper or coaxial cable pulls.

  • Low Friction Coefficient: Tension reduction on all types of cable jackets.
  • High Cling Factor: Clings to jacket for better lubrication on long runs.
  • Specification Grade: Meets performance requirements in outside plant and premise applications.
  • Clean: Contains no grease or waxes and will not cement cables in conduit.
  • Compatible: Including LSZH/LSHF, fire-rated, and plenum cable jackets.

SPECIFICATIONS & APPLICATIONS

  • Appearance: Opaque-white stringy gel. Light gel viscosity (35,000-50,000 cps @ 10 rpm).
  • Combustibility: CGL has no flash point and dried residue is non-flammable.
  • Coatability: CGL will wet out evenly on cable jacket surfaces. It will not bead up or rub off the cable jacket. A 1-inch diameter XLPE cable dipped 6 inches into CGL and then withdrawn and held vertically will retain at least 25 grams of CGL for 1 minute at 70°F.
  • Cable Compatibility: No deleterious effects on physical or electrical properties of cable jackets.
  • Polyethylene Stress Cracking: No stress cracking on LDPE cable jackets when tested by ASTM D1693.

PRODUCT & PACKAGE NOTES

  • Meets Telcordia GR-356-CORE; Generic Requirements for Optical Cable Innerduct, Associated Conduit, and Accessories.
  • UL Listed. UL Listed to Canadian safety standards.
  • Polywater CGL is a gel material and can be applied by hand or using Polywater’s LP-D5 pump.
  • Polywater CGL is safe for the aquatic environment and meets California regulation CCR 22.
  • Polywater CGL is suitable for use on PE and low-smoke zero-halogen (LSZH) communication cable jackets.
  • Polywater CGL comes in two grades: Regular Grade and Winter Grade (for cold weather use in temperatures as low as -20°F / -30°C).
  • Polywater CGL can also be pumped using the LP-D5 Drill-Powered Pump.

Common Questions About the Polywater CGL Prelube 2000 Cable Blowing Lubricant

What is Polywater CGL Prelube 2000 used for?
Polywater CGL Prelube 2000 is used to reduce pulling tension during fiber optic, copper, and coaxial cable installations, leaving a thin, long-lasting lubricating film inside conduit.

Who should use Polywater CGL lubricant?
This lubricant is ideal for fiber installers, telecom contractors, OSP crews, and utility technicians performing long cable pulls or cable blowing in outside plant and premise environments.

What makes Polywater CGL different from standard cable pulling lubricants?
CGL is a slow drying gel that clings to cable jackets, remains lubricious for months, and dries to a nonconductive, noncombustible residue without cementing cables inside conduit.


How Polywater CGL Improves Cable Pulling and Blowing Performance

Polywater CGL Prelube 2000 improves installation efficiency by delivering low friction tension reduction across a wide range of cable jacket types. Its high cling factor ensures consistent lubrication on long runs, while its clean, grease-free formula protects conduit systems and supports safe use with fire-rated and LSZH cables.
